Good lunch spot, but so-so for dinner
Review of: Keefer's Restaurant
I used to work near Keefers and I think it's the perfect spot for a nice business lunch. The windows make it feel very open and light. The menu is extensive and tasty.
However, I've also been there a few times for dinner, and the wait staff always seems quite frazzled the minute there is a bit of a rush. If the waiters took a minute to connect with the diners, I think this place could really make a name for itself.- Posted on 4/3/2006

Underrated!!
Review of: Erwin
Erwin's is a great place for an upscale dinner, without the touristy fanfare of downtown Chicago. The best part about this place is the brunch. With so many decent "diners" in the city, I don't always think it's worth the money for a nice brunch, but this place sure is.
Also, if you get there before 7:00 on a weekend, don't bother paying for valet. Take the 5 minutes to look for a parking spot on the street. They are generally pretty easy to find.
